#23e244 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#23e244 is composed of 13.7% red, 88.6%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 69.9%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 130.4 degrees, a saturation of 76.7% and a lightness of 51.2%. #23e244 color hex could be obtained by blending #46ff88 with #00c500. Closest websafe color is: #33cc33.

#23e244 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#23e244 has RGB values of R:35, G:226,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0, Y:0.7,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 2351684.

Shades and Tints of #23e244
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010501 is the darkest color, while #f3fd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#23e244
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#798c7c is the less saturated color, while #06ff31 is the most saturated one.
